Ingredients

  • 12 Kashmiri dry red chillies - deseeded and soaked in hot water for 1/2 hour
  • 1/4 teaspoon Methi Seeds (Fenugreek Seeds) - roasted
  • 7 Garlic - cloves
  • 4 Shallots - peeled
  • 1/2 teaspoon Cumin seeds (Jeera)
  • 1/4 teaspoon Turmeric powder (Haldi)
  • 2 teaspoon Vinegar
  • 1/3 cup Water - as required to grind to puree
  • 3 Potatoes (Aloo) - cleaned
  • Salt - as needed
  • 2 tablespoon Sunflower Oil
  • 1 teaspoon Mustard seeds
  • 10 Curry leaves
  • Water - Enough for boiling potatoes
  • 1/2 teaspoon Sugar
